Welcome, plugin folks! Snapgrove (our UI snapshot-testing service) runs in three environments: sandbox, staging, and prod. Sandbox is where your plugin should live until it stops mangling baselines — it resets nightly, so don't store anything precious there. Staging mirrors prod's renderer versions but with looser rate limits, which makes it great for diff-heavy test suites. Prod is invite-only for plugins; ping the platform crew when you're ready. Each environment reads its own config bundle, and sandbox currently ships with these values:

config for yadup-yahop:
OLIAX_LOG_LEVEL=error
OLIAX_METRICS_HOST=metrics.oliax.qirvanlabs.internal
OLIAX_POOL_SIZE=32

Subject: Resizely CLI cut-over complete

The batch image-resizing pipeline moved to the new Resizely CLI at 02:00 as planned. All nightly jobs on the Fennwick cluster completed without manual intervention, and output checksums matched the legacy run exactly. The old wrapper scripts are disabled but not yet deleted, so a rollback remains possible for seven days. Should anything page you tonight, start by confirming these configuration values:

deployment values, hahig-bawip:
holwyn:
  pin: 9723
  metrics_host: metrics.holwyn.zemvarlabs.internal
  tenant: briion
  seal: seal_2810e978

**Ticket #4471 — Font vendoring drifted from baseline**

Hey reviewer — our Glyphbarn fonts were supposed to be vendored into the repo after the CDN flakiness last quarter, but staging is still pulling them remotely. Someone hand-edited the asset pipeline on the box and never committed it. I've reconciled things in this PR so the build matches reality. For reference, here's what the box is actually running with.

settings of fahag-haduf:
[ulaox]
port = 8443
region = south-2
host = ulaox.lumiccorp.internal
timeout_ms = 500
retries = 8